Holm is looking to bounce back from the first loss of her professional MMA career after posting the most impressive win in the cage. The former boxer turned the MMA world upside down when she annihilated Ronda Rousey in November to capture the belt. Instead of holding out for a blockbuster payday in an immediate rematch against the UFC’s golden girl, Holm decided to risk the largest paycheck of her life in March’s bout with Tate.
That gamble didn’t pay off for Holm after getting choked unconscious in the fifth and final round.
Tate now defends her belt against Amanda Nunes at UFC 200 and Holm is headlining UFC on FOX 20 against Shevchenko.
Former light heavyweight top contenders Anthony Johnson and Glover Teixeira will also collide in the July 23 card alongside Holm. That shootout will likely serve as the co-main attraction.
Johnson has won 11 of his past 12 bouts, including two straight. “Rumble,” the division’s scariest fighter, knocked out Jimi Manuwa and Ryan Bader after getting submitted by Daniel Cormier at UFC 187 for Jon Jones’ vacant light heavyweight title.
Teixeira has rattled off three consecutive victories after dropping two straight. The Brazilian has finished off Ovince St. Preux, Pat Cummins and Rashad Evans during his current run.
United Center in Chicago will host UFC on FOX 20. FOX will broadcast the main card live.
